Why a black swan?


The black swan, eala dubh, is the totem of the O’Shea clan, which comes from south-west Ireland.

Once thought to exist only in myth, real black swans were eventually found in the southern hemisphere. In modern parlance, therefore, the term "black swan" has come to stand for anything that is highly unusual or improbable, but which is nonetheless real. And given our line of work, that suits us just fine.
